How a Rude Customer and a Zero Dollar Tip Changed My Life Forever

The receipt was empty. No tip. No apology. Just a brutal zero after ninety minutes of humiliation. I wanted to cry, to quit, to believe I was worth more than a blank line. Then I found the card. Five words in perfect ink. A name from the news. 

I didn’t sleep the night before the interview. The memory of his cool detachment over that ribeye haunted me as I rode the elevator up, clutching a thrift-store blazer and borrowed confidence. But when the doors opened and I stepped into the conference room, something in me settled. This wasn’t a restaurant, yet the stakes felt the same: stay calm, solve problems, keep your dignity.

He didn’t apologize for the way he’d treated me. He simply laid out the job, the expectations, and the reality that pressure was the default setting at his company. In that moment, I understood: the restaurant had been my training ground, not my prison. Every rude customer, every aching wrist, every night of counting coins had built a resilience no degree could buy. Taking that role didn’t erase the struggle; it honored it. My life didn’t change because a powerful man “saved” me. It changed because, when tested, I refused to break—and someone finally noticed.
